  • Issue #375
    Thor (1962 Marvel 1st Series Journey Into Mystery) 375

    Cover by Walt Simonson. "Shadows of the Past," script by Walt Simonson, art by Sal Buscema; Tony constructs a piece of defensive armor for Thor's broken arm; Loki and Hela plot to bring Thor down; Thor begins finding and attacking old foes that shortly dissolve into everyday people. Appearances by Tony Stark (Iron Man), Hogun, Fandral, Heimdall, the Enchantress, Balder, the Wrecker, and the Absorbing Man. Bullpen Bulletins. 36 pgs., full color. $0.75. Cover price $0.75.

  • Issue #378
    Thor (1962 Marvel 1st Series Journey Into Mystery) 378

    Cover by Walt Simonson. Loki gets a new costume in "When Loki Stood Alone," script by Walt Simonson, art by Sal Buscema; Loki has harnessed the power of Iceman and the Storm Giants come calling to capture the unnatural source of cold; Thor intervenes and saves Loki's life; Thor forges his protective armor to shield him from Hela's curse. Appearances by Grendell, Iceman (of X-Factor), Heimdall, the Enchantress, Balder, Sif, Balder, Fandrall, and Volstagg. 36 pgs., full color. $0.75. Cover price $0.75.

  • Issue #380
    Thor (1962 Marvel 1st Series Journey Into Mystery) 380

    Cover by Walt Simonson. "Mjolnir's Song," script and pencils by Walt Simonson, inks by Sal Buscema; Thor and Jormungand battle as never before; Mighty and deathly blows they strike against each other; They clash one final time, striking with each of their unfettered might, creating like unto a new star; Jormungand lies dead, and Thor... his armor lies empty; Would you know more? The story presented in a series of full- and double-page illustrations! Story continues in Mephisto VS. the Avengers #4. 36 pgs., full color. $0.75.

    War of Gods: Prelude - The Avengers guest star in "The Hero and the Hammer!", script by Tom DeFalco, pencils by Ron Frenz, inks by Brett Breeding; Thor arrives on Hydrobase, and learns of the many changes to the Avengers; Asgard is once again attacked by Seths legions, while Grog and more Demons of Death attack Thor and the Captain; During the battle, the Captain lifts Mjolnir and sends it back to Thors grasp; Thor then easily defeats Grog and the soldiers, sending them back through the gate. Brief appearances by Hogun, Fandrall, Volstagg, and Balder. The letters page contains a statement of ownership: average print run 314,440; average paid circulation 190,600. 36 pgs., full color.

    NOTE: Steve Rogers lifts Thor's hammer for the 1st time.

  • Issue #400
    Thor (1962 Marvel 1st Series Journey Into Mystery) 400

    War of Gods: Part 6 of 6 - 64-page giant; Thor battles Surtur in "Lest Heavens Perish!" Script by Tom DeFalco, pencils by Ron Frenz, inks by Joe Sinnott. Appearances by Sif, Balder, Karnilla, Volstagg, Fandral, Heimdall, Sif, Odin, the Earth Force, Hogun, the Black Knight, and the Enchantress. Four back-up stories: "I...This Hammer!" Script by DeFalco, pencils by Frenz, inks by Brett Breeding. Hulk cameo. "When Volstagg Was in Flower!" Script by DeFalco, plot by Frenz, pencils by Rich Yanizesky, inks by Mark McKenna. Appearances by Hogun and Fandral. Hercules guest stars in "When Warriors Clasp!" Script byDeFalco and Frenz, pencils by Gary Hartle, inks by Don Heck. Finally, the origin of Loki in "Evil Aborning." Script by Randall Frenz, art by Charles Vess. Sif pin-up by John Workman/Joe Sinnott. Thor/Captain America/Beta Ray Bill/Dargo pin-up by Frenz/Breeding. Sif/Jane Foster/Enchantress/Hela/Lorelei pin-up (uncredited). Cover price $1.75.
